Good governance, security key drivers of sustainable development – Finance Minister

Minister of Finance, Budget and National Planning, Mrs Zainab Ahmad has described good governance and security as key drivers to sustainable development of the country.

Ahmad stated this during the 19th Convocation Lecture of 68 regular course cadet and postgraduate students of Nigerian Defence Academy (NDA), on Thursday in Kaduna.

The theme of the lecture was ‘The Governance, Security and Development Nexus in Nigeria – Innovative Financing as an Essential Enabler’.

According to her, the present administration is committed to good governance and ensuring security to propel national development.
She said that the government would ensure a safe and secure environment where all Nigerians can pursue their livelihoods.

“At the core of the programmes and projects under implementation by this administration is the attainment of sustainable development.

“By sustainable development, I mean development that meets the needs of the present without compromising the ability of future generations to meet their own needs, a definition adopted by the United Nations .

“It means development that is not only sustainable but is inclusive with the wellbeing of our citizens at its core.”

The minister said the most recent GDP data which reported real GDP growth of 5.01% in the second quarter of 2021, was very encouraging, as it indicated that Nigerian economy is on a solid path to recovery.

She noted that much of the growth was driven by the expansion of the non-oil sector of the economy where most Nigerians were employed.

Ahmad however said that successful implementation of Nigeria’s sustainable development agenda “required that we mobilize domestic and innovative financing”.

She explained that this requires collaboration at the national and regional levels between governments, the private sector and international financial institutions.

“A resilient and thriving Nigeria requires that we work collaboratively across the Federal and State Governments, and hand in hand with citizens, CSOs and the private sector.

“We will continue working to accelerate revenue generation and mobilize the necessary domestic resources to fund our budgets and support the development of targeted social intervention programmes, where necessary,” she added.

Ahmad said with this approach, international aid and financing would be used to boost domestic funds, rather than replace them.

“This is especially true in critical human development areas such as health and education, where funding constraints remain a challenge.

“Through innovative financing, meaningful private sector engagement, strategic deployment of development funds and the strategic use of tools, Nigeria and the entire African region will be better positioned to grow back better, sustainable and more inclusive,” Ahmad said.

Also in his remarks, Gov. Nasir El-Rufai of Kaduna State, said NDA as a premier military institution embodies the unity, integrity and pride of the nation.

The governor was represented by the Commissioner for Internal Security and Home Affairs, Mr Samuel Aruwan.

El-Rufai said the federal government is making maximal efforts to ensure the stability of the entire country, “as is obvious from the various layers of kinetic and non -kinetic measures being put in place”.

“As Nigerians, we must contribute our individual and collective quotas towards supporting the federal government for national security development.

“As the Governor of your host state, l assure you that our doors are always open to Nigerian Defence Academy for collaboration,” he said.

Earlier, the NDA Commandant, Maj.-Gen Ibrahim Yusuf, explained that the academy is focused on professionalism, academic excellence and character development in line with global best practice.

He noted that global and local security challenges including the recent incursion into the academy were real and a reminder to step up efforts to secure the nation, as currently being done.
